So we’ve all probably seen cleaning recipes with Borax as an ingredient, but what is it? 20 Mule Team Borax is 100% natural mineral from the earth. Once removed from the ground it is washed, dried, and boxed for consumers. Borax is the common name for sodium tetraborate: a naturally occurring substance produced by the perpetual evaporation of seasonal lakes. Absolutely NOTHING is added. No phosphates, chlorine, or any other additive chemicals. So that’s something we can all feel good about! More

Bank of America’s Museums on Us – Saturday, February 2nd and Sunday, February 3rd (and the first full weekend of every month), Bank of America and Merrill Lynch cardholders can get free access to more than 150 participating museums in 91 cities. Photo ID and a valid Bank of America/Merrill Lynch credit or debit card must be presented at the time of visit. One free general admission limited to each cardholder at a participating institution, excluding fundraising events, special exhibitions and ticketed shows the first full weekend (Saturday and Sunday) of each month.
